With the New Balance numbering system, generally the higher you go, the more premium the sneakers get. So with the New Balance ML999 bumping up against the four-digit mark and M1300CL far exceeding that mark, you know you are getting some quality goods with these releases, not to mention some certified classic kicks. The ML999 shown here comes in a rich navy suede with some nice bits of silver mesh on the toe box and ankle area. The M1300 CL comes in suede with the original ‘Steel Blue’ color scheme nicely intact, with minimally contrastive stitching for accenting.
